The rabbits living in Kelowna are domestic animals and their offspring are pets just like cats and dogs. I can't believe our society would be so inhumane as to endorse stomping as an acceptable way of dealing with surplus pet populations.
Baby bunnies are still being sold in pet stores, one at least a business partner of the BC SPCA.
And municipal governments continue to ignore calls for breeding restrictions.
It's always the innocent animals that pay the price for idiotic human behaviour, and this is a crime in itself.
